The thrill of uncertainty

The allure of gambling often lies in the excitement of uncertainty. Players are drawn to the unpredictable outcomes that gambling offers. This unpredictability can trigger a rush of adrenaline, making the experience exhilarating. The brain’s reward system becomes activated when a player takes a risk, releasing dopamine and creating feelings of pleasure and excitement. This thrill is not limited to winning; the very act of gambling can be an enticing rollercoaster of emotions. Players experience a range of feelings from hope to despair, creating a unique psychological rollercoaster. This unpredictability creates an environment where players continually seek the next high, reinforcing the desire to gamble.

The illusion of control

Many gamblers believe they can control the outcomes of games through skill or strategy. This illusion of control can lead players to engage more frequently, as they feel empowered by their perceived ability to influence the results. Cognitive biases, such as the gambler’s fallacy, often reinforce this belief, making players think that a winning streak can continue or that a particular strategy will eventually lead to success.

This false sense of mastery not only increases the frequency of gambling but can also lead to larger bets. When players feel they can outsmart the game, they may underestimate the inherent risks involved, further entrenching their gambling habits. This psychological phenomenon can create a cycle that is hard to break.

The social aspect of gambling

Gambling often serves as a social activity, where individuals come together to share in the excitement. This communal aspect enhances the experience, as players feed off each other’s energy and enthusiasm. Social environments such as casinos or online platforms foster connections and a sense of belonging among players, which can be incredibly appealing.

Additionally, the social validation received from peers can encourage further gambling behavior. Players might feel a pressure to participate or keep up with others, driving them to gamble even when they might not have intended to. This social dynamic is a powerful influencer in the gambling experience, making it more than just a solitary activity.

The impact of marketing and accessibility

Modern gambling has been transformed by marketing strategies that exploit psychological triggers. Promotions and advertisements are designed to create urgency and excitement, drawing players in with the promise of big wins. The use of vibrant visuals, enticing bonuses, and user-friendly interfaces enhances the overall experience, making gambling more appealing.

Moreover, the rise of online casinos has made gambling more accessible than ever. With just a click, players can immerse themselves in a world of games, often leading to impulsive decisions. The constant availability can blur the lines between entertainment and addiction, as players might gamble at any time without the traditional barriers of physical casinos.
